Puppy Training & Housebreaking Basics

Got a new puppy? The biggest favor you can do for him is to begin puppy training right away. Puppy training involves 2 parts, the first being housebreaking, frequently known as puppy potty training or housetraining. The phrase paper training or crate training refers to the specific activities related to housebreaking. The second and often neglected part of puppy training is collar and leash training.

Housebreaking is essentially potty or toilet training, i.e. teaching your puppy to soil only at designated places. You begin the process by putting your puppy in a spread out newspaper away from his sleeping place every morning when he awakes, before bed and after every meal. The idea here is to get your puppy used to soiling only on the newspapers. Hence, the term paper training.

Crate training can be used to effectively complement paper training. By confining puppies in dog crates, they will gradually understand that it is not appropriate to eliminate anywhere they want to. Most dogs like to keep their den clean, hence, it is unlikely that the puppy will soil inside the crate. However, you should not confine the puppy in the crates excessively without letting him up. Generally, puppies should not be confined for more than 2 to 3 hours without a potty break. As it grows older, you can extend it gradually up to a maximum of 6 hours. But do remember that the puppy must be allowed to eliminate after eating or playing!

Every time your puppy does correctly according to your puppy training, you can reward him with a puppy dog toys or dog treats. And if he messed up, a firm "No" is often enough. But all scoldings must directly follow the mistakes or else the puppy will not be able to connect to it.

If you puppy is less than 3 months old, do not expect fast results from your puppy training. The golden rule in paper or crate training is to exercise a lot of patience as a lot of puppies are unable to control their bladder well when they are young.

Collar & Leash Training

Most puppies resent even a collar, let alone a leash. When you first put on a collar, soothe your puppy regularly and soon, he will get used to it. Once he is comfortable with a collar, put the leash on and carry him from his crate to outside. When outside, put him on the ground and he is likely to back to him crate. Go with him and correct him along the way and soon, he will come and go in the direction you desire.

Here's a list of important tips for puppy training:

  1. Leas training should never be performed on young puppies less than 2 months old.

  2. Puppy training sessions must be kept short for only about 15 minutes a day as puppies usually have short memories.

  3. The best time for puppy training is one hour before meal time as hungry dogs are easily motivated by edible dog treats.

  4. For puppy training beyond housebreaking like "sit" or "stand", dog treats will make your training easier and more effective.

  5. Patience and repetition is key to puppy training. Teach each command slowly and repeat them a few times daily for 2 to 3 weeks and you can expect some results.

  6. Dog toys can make a big difference in puppy training and development. But be sure to choose the ones that are puppy-safe!

  7. Once your puppy master a command, gradually reduce your dependency on dog treats to stimulate his response. (Note: dog treats can still be used to reward him.)

All puppies can be molded into a well-bred dog that everybody will love if
puppy training is carried out effectively from the start!
